Output d1352dcc3aa3bbe631432c5578c39263838923908c9d9cddc806e6c199454401:0

value
13065560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7183ecefa4b296675474eaf3d70090b6a52ba4a5 OP_EQUAL
address
MJFNdTGNfHcMkuSyfKoCX6axT8ow3G1TbH
transaction
d1352dcc3aa3bbe631432c5578c39263838923908c9d9cddc806e6c199454401
spent
true